Barca looking to rediscover top form at Atletico

BARCELONA: Title hopefuls Barcelona need to capitalise on a rare lapse by Real Madrid if they are to take full advantage of Valencia’s midweek success against the leaders of La Liga.

The Catalan club must prevail at in-form Atletico Madrid on Sunday to step up the pressure on their rivals, whose 2-1 defeat at Valencia on Wednesday was only their second of the season.

Real, just one point clear of Barca and three ahead of Sevilla, play later on Sunday at Villarreal.

Barca, still reeling from their 4-0 defeat at Paris Saint Germain in the Champions League on February 14, were booed last Sunday when they needed a late Lionel Messi penalty to beat strugglers Leganes 2-1 in their latest La Liga game.

“We’re not going through our best moment of form,” Barcelona defender Gerard Pique told reporters this week.Real’s defeat at a struggling Valencia, however, has given Barca an opportunity to move top of the standings, at least for a few hours.

Real, hoping to capture the La Liga crown for the first time since the 2011-12 campaign, are starting to look vulnerable. They conceded two goals in the opening nine minutes at Valencia — a deficit that Zinedine Zidane’s men could not overcome. Atletico have had their struggles and are in fourth place, seven points behind Real. But they appear to be hitting their stride.
